     Title: Spicy Touchdown Chilli
Categories: Beef, Pork, Vegetables, Beer, Chilies
     Yield: 12 servings

     1 lb Ground beef
     1 lb Pork sausage
    32 oz (2 cans) kidney beans;
          - rinsed, drained
    30 oz (2 cans) pinto beans; rinsed
          - drained
    29 oz (2 cans) diced tomatoes
          - w/green chiles; undrained
14 1/2 oz Can diced tomatoes w/onions;
          - undrained
    12 oz Beer
     6 sl Bacon; cooked, crumbled
     1 sm Onion; chopped
   1/4 c  Chilli spice mix
   1/4 c  Chopped pickled jalapeno
          - slices
     2 ts Ground cumin
     2 cl Garlic; minced
     1 ts Dried basil
   3/4 ts Cayenne pepper

MMMMM---------------------OPTIONAL TOPPINGS--------------------------
          Shredded cheddar cheese
          Sour cream
          Chopped green onions

 In a large skillet, cook beef over medium heat until no
 longer pink, 6-8 minutes, crumbling beef; drain.
 Transfer to a 6-qt. slow cooker. Repeat with sausage.

 Stir in the next 13 ingredients. Cook, covered, on low
 until heated through, 4-5 hours. If desired, top
 individual servings with shredded cheddar cheese, sour
 cream and chopped green onions.

 Chris Neal, Quapaw, Oklahoma

 Makes: 12 servings (3 quarts)
